Ogroid Thaumaturges are powerful sorcerers aligned with the forces of Chaos, specifically the Slaves to Darkness faction, in Warhammer Age of Sigmar. These towering and imposing figures wield dark magic with devastating effect on the battlefield.

In terms of appearance, Ogroid Thaumaturges are massive, hulking creatures with bestial features, often resembling a blend of humanoid and monstrous traits. They are heavily muscled and armored, with twisted horns, claws, and other chaotic mutations adorning their forms. Despite their brutish appearance, Ogroid Thaumaturges possess formidable intellect and magical prowess.

These sorcerers harness the raw energy of Chaos to unleash powerful spells and curses upon their foes. They are adept at manipulating the winds of magic to cast destructive spells, summon daemonic allies, and twist the fabric of reality to their advantage. Ogroid Thaumaturges are often seen leading Chaos warbands into battle, using their dark powers to bolster the morale of their allies and crush any who dare oppose them.

In Warhammer Age of Sigmar, Ogroid Thaumaturges are a versatile unit choice, capable of both offensive spellcasting and close combat. They serve as potent wizards in a Chaos army, providing valuable magical support while also being capable frontline fighters. With their immense size and magical abilities, Ogroid Thaumaturges are a formidable presence on the tabletop battlefield, striking fear into the hearts of their enemies and furthering the goals of Chaos in the Mortal Realms.



You’ll find plenty of cosmetic options to mix up your Ogroid Theridons – the kit's shields, pauldrons, and axe heads are entirely interchangeable, as are the five different faces and five sets of horns. There are also five Chaotic sigils – for Khorne, Tzeentch, Nurgle, Slaanesh, and Chaos Undivided – to adorn the Thorakon's armour, and another five you can choose from to cap the Banner Bearer's standard.

This kit comprises 96 plastic components, and is supplied with 3x Citadel 50mm Round Bases. These miniatures are supplied unpainted and require assembly.
